Pros & cons summary


Performance score 70.34 45.64
Recency 3 November 2022 26 March 2026
Maximum RAM amount 20 GB 32 GB
Power consumption (TDP) 300 Watt 230 Watt

RX 7900 XT has a 54% higher aggregate performance score.

Arc Pro B70, on the other hand, has an age advantage of 3 years, a 60% higher maximum VRAM amount, and 30% lower power consumption.

The Radeon RX 7900 XT is our recommended choice as it beats the Arc Pro B70 in performance tests.

Be aware that Radeon RX 7900 XT is a desktop graphics card while Arc Pro B70 is a workstation one.
